Fascia Installation in Olathe, KS
Fascia installation services involve attaching and replacing the horizontal boards that run along the edge of the roofline, just beneath the roof’s overhang. These components serve both functional and aesthetic purposes by supporting the gutters, protecting the roof structure from water damage, and contributing to the overall appearance of a home. Projects typically include replacing damaged or rotted fascia, installing new fascia on new construction, or upgrading existing boards to improve curb appeal and property value.
Homeowners interested in fascia installation should understand the importance of proper material selection and the condition of existing structures before requesting service. Common concerns include ensuring the fascia is durable enough to withstand local weather conditions, such as heavy rain or snow, and that it complements the style of the home. Clarifying the scope of work, including whether existing fascia needs removal or repair, can help property owners plan effectively and achieve a finished look that enhances both function and visual appeal.

Common Fascia Installation Jobs
Fascia Replacement - involves removing and installing new fascia boards to improve roofline appearance and function.
Fascia Repair - addresses rotted or damaged fascia to prevent further structural issues.
Fascia Cover Installation - adds a protective cover over existing fascia for enhanced durability.
Fascia Maintenance - includes inspection and minor repairs to extend the lifespan of fascia boards.
Fascia Board Replacement - replaces deteriorated or warped boards to maintain roof integrity.
Fascia and Soffit Integration - ensures seamless connection between fascia and soffit for proper ventilation.
Fascia Installation Questions
What is fascia installation? Fascia installation involves attaching boards to the edge of roof rafters to protect and finish the roofline.
Why is fascia important for a property? Fascia helps prevent water damage, supports gutters, and enhances the roof’s appearance.
What types of materials are used for fascia? Common materials include wood, vinyl, aluminum, and fiber cement, each offering different durability and looks.
When should fascia be replaced or upgraded? Fascia should be considered for replacement if it shows signs of rot, damage, or deterioration over time.
